sql >> Database teknologi >  >> RDS >> Database

Top 7 job, der kræver SQL

SQL (Structured Query Language) er et programmeringssprog, der bruges til at få adgang til, administrere og manipulere data i relationelle databaser. Det er en af ​​de mest brugte i verden. Beherskelse af dette sprog åbner en masse døre for jobmuligheder. Selvom nogle af disse roller kan virke tilsyneladende, såsom at blive softwareingeniør, er der masser af SQL-krævede stillinger, du ikke ville forvente, og det skyldes, at SQL er en let tilpasningsdygtig niche på markedet.

Et træningskursus eller en kodnings-bootcamp er den bedste tilgang at tage for at blive dygtig til SQL. Professionelle certifikater er også tilgængelige for at bekræfte dine færdigheder. Nogle institutioner tilbyder SQL-klasser og forfølger en postsekundær grad i datalogi og informationsteknologi. Ifølge James Gary, en PapersOwl's forskningspapirskribent, "datavidenskab indebærer ofte arbejde med en række programmeringskoder, inklusive SQL. Det er domænespecifikt, brugt af programmører og SQL-database-managere til at gemme og manipulere data, især strukturerede data administreret af relationelle databasesystemer."

7 positioner, der bruger SQL


Data Scientist

Disse teknologiske fagfolk bruger deres ekspertise til at afdække mønstre og håndtere data i stor skala.

Evnen til at hente data kræves af dataforskere. De kan også oprette deres tabel- eller tabelmiljø ved at bruge SQL. For at få mest muligt ud af det, vil han bruge statistik og dataprogrammeringsfærdigheder til at indsamle data og dets fremtidige forfining og anvendelse. Dette er forskelligt fra dataanalytikeren, hvis rolle er at få adgang til og analysere data gemt i databaser.

Den årlige kompensation for en person, der forstår datavidenskab eller jobroller som denne, er omkring 135.000 USD i gennemsnit.


Forretningsanalytiker

Analytikeren kan hjælpe virksomheder med at forbedre deres processer, varer, tjenester og operativsystem. Analytikere bruger ofte gap-analyse til at bestemme de metoder, der kræves for at komme fra en tilstand til en anden.

SQL kan bruges til at opdage huller i data, såsom datoer eller talsekvenser, når data er af interesse i gapanalysen. Fordi en omfattende gap-undersøgelse er afgørende, og en grundlæggende forståelse af SQL kan fungere.


Databaseadministrator

Denne person administrerer operativsystemet. De sikrer, at data gemmes, organiseres og tilgås korrekt. DBA'er kan også arbejde freelance og kan overveje nogle topefterspørgsel freelancejob, hvor de kan stå for et team af SQL-udviklere. De skal være vidende inden for programmering, teknik og dataarkitektur.

De skal undersøge en organisations datastyring, input og sikkerhedsbehov og hjælpe med at udvikle systemer, der muliggør dataadgang og sikkerhed for SQL Server-databaser. Mens en DBA kun skriver kode i sjældne tilfælde, er de kritiske til at optimere SQL-forespørgsler og overvåge sikkerhedskopier, revisioner og datareplikering for at holde SQL-databaser tilgængelige, sikre og pålidelige.

Softwareudviklere

Dette er endnu en, der kræver at lære SQL. De er involveret i design såvel som udviklingsstadier af operativsystemudvikling. Han kortlægger de mange komponenter i de automatiserede ærinder regelmæssigt. Han laver flowcharts og dokumentation for at illustrere operativsystemets arbejdsgang ved hjælp af hans SQL-færdigheder.


Netudviklere

Andre fagfolk arbejder med .NET frameworket til at skabe, designe og implementere softwareapplikationer. Platformen kan bruges med en række forskellige programmeringssprog. Mange vælger på den anden side C# til at konstruere apps.

.NET er ingen undtagelse, da data hurtigt er ved at blive en af ​​de væsentlige komponenter i vækst. SQL- og NoSQL-databaser bør begge være velkendte for NET-udviklere.


SQL Server-udviklere

SQL Server-udviklernes rolle er design og implementering af databaser. De er også ansvarlige for at udvide Microsoft SQL Server og tilhørende operationelle applikationer. Han er ansvarlig for forskellige grundlæggende opgaver, såsom ETL – Udtræk/Transform/Load øvelser for at understøtte og fremme MSS driftsstadiet. For at tackle de vanskeligheder, der er fundet med applikationen, forsøger de SQL-programmering.


Databaseudviklere

Disse udviklere sikrer, at databasestyringssystemer (DBMS) kan håndtere enorme mængder data. SQL-databaseingeniører arbejder regelmæssigt med udviklingsteams. For at forfølge dette job skal du have en rimelig grad af SQL-forståelse. Udviklerens job falder normalt i en af ​​tre forskellige kategorier:ændring, oprettelse og endelig undersøgelse af problemer. Du skal lære SQL for at blive god til en karriere som denne.


Konklusion

I disse dage kræver job som regnskab, journalistik, research og endda uddannelser SQL; nogle anvender maskinlæring som softwareingeniører. Du behøver ikke at være teknisk kyndig eller være computerprogrammør for at finde det nemt at bruge SQL-færdigheder. Behovet for folk, der er dygtige til det, er i høj kurs. De har højtlønnede job, og gennemsnitslønnen for alle i feltet ovenfor er mellem $60.000 til $150.000 om året, og det kan være mere eller mindre. Det er godt at lære, fordi det er en del af de fem kerner; HTML, CSS, JavaScript, Python og SQL.


  1. MySql:MyISAM vs. Inno DB!

  2. Betyder udvikling af kontaktoplysninger at ændre din database?

  3. Hvordan formaterer man bigint-felt til en dato i Postgresql?

  4. Hvordan ClusterControl konfigurerer virtuel IP og hvad man kan forvente under failover